Talked about

The Browser Upgrade campaign has been widely reported by the Internet press, endorsed by Wise Women and Web Review, cautiously or fervently embraced by a growing number of independent and commercial developers, and soundly denounced by 1,000 Slashdot readers, most of whom had not actually read it. It has also earned a nod from the W3C Quality Assurance Activity board.
